src/pages/message.vue
@@ -216,6 +216,13 @@
        return `/pages/cooperativeOffice/collaborativeApproval/approve?approveType=8`;
      }
      return `/pages/cooperativeOffice/collaborativeApproval/index8`;
    } else if (titleStr.includes('入库审批') || titleStr.includes('入库')) {
      if (approveId) {
        uni.setStorageSync('approveId', approveId);
        uni.setStorageSync('approveType', '9');
        return `/pages/cooperativeOffice/collaborativeApproval/approve?approveType=9`;
      }
      return `/pages/cooperativeOffice/collaborativeApproval/index9`;
    }
    
    // 如果都不匹配,尝试使用原始的 appJumpPath
@@ -239,12 +246,12 @@
          // 更新tabbar的角标
          if (count > 0) {
            uni.setTabBarBadge({
              index: 1, // 消息标签页的索引
              index: 2, // 消息标签页的索引
              text: count.toString(),
            });
          } else {
            uni.removeTabBarBadge({
              index: 1,
              index: 2,
            });
          }
        })
@@ -307,7 +314,7 @@
  const handleTabChange = val => {
    console.log(val);
    activeTab.value = val.id;
    page.current = 1;
    page.current = 2;
    loadMessages(false);
  };
@@ -362,7 +369,7 @@
  const onRefresh = () => {
    triggered.value = true;
    // 重置页码
    page.current = 1;
    page.current = 2;
    // 重新加载消息
    loadMessages(false).finally(() => {
      // 关闭刷新状态